So what colors will be trendy during Spring/Summer 2011? Mostly quiet and restrained, but some will add vividness and glamour too!



Deep purple and bright pink. These tones aren’t among the hottestcolor trends of Spring/ Summer 2011 but we can’t ignore them. Designers played with deep purple, dark violet, and neon pink, and though they used these scarcely the collections became more cheerful.


Light green. Burberry Prorsum offered us this color, but there were examples of using it in Sass & Bide, Alberta Ferretti and other collections. Like it or not, but it is a Spring/ Summer 2011 trend.

Light grey and stone. While grey and stone tints may be considered dull and boring they look incredibly good in combinations with other tones. You can do this or try a total grey look with a couple of pretty accessories.

Christian Dior, Gucci, Prabal Gurung, Max Mara, Victoria Beckham and a few other designers opted for purples and violets to blend the generally delicate and emotionless color schemes.

Stripes. Stripes weren’t as popular as floral prints, but we see them in many designer collections. In L.A.M.B. stripes are huge and multicolored, Paul Smith used pinstripes, and Prada experimented with black and blue, and orange and black.
